KRS 376.110: Action to enforce lien -- Referred to master commissioner -- Special

(1) An action to enforce a lien provided for in KRS 376.010 shall be by equitable

proceedings, and conducted as other proceedings in equity in similar cases except as

otherwise provided. The petition shall allege the facts necessary to secure a lien, and

shall describe the property charged and the interest the plaintiff seeks to subject. As

many of the lien -holders as wish to do so may unite in the action as plaintiffs, and

those who are not plaintiffs shall be made defendants. The debtor or his personal

representative or heirs or devisees, and all other persons having liens on or interests

in the property sought to be subjected, shall be made defendants. The clerk of the

court in which the petition is filed shall issue the proper process against the resident

defenders, enter warning orders against the nonresidents and appoint an attorney to

defend for them, and appoint guardians for the infants. After the expiration of te n

(10) days from the filing of the petition, the clerk of the court in which the petition

was filed shall draw up an order referring the action to the master commissioner of

the court and file it with the petition, deliver to the commissioner the pleadings and

papers of the action, and make a memorandum thereof in his minute book.

(2) If for any cause it should be improper to refer the case to the master commissioner,

he is then directed to select some suitable person to act as commissioner for the

occasion and refer the case to him; but before such person shall proceed to act, he

shall, before the clerk, take an oath, and execute bond, with sufficient surety, similar

in all respects to the bond required to be executed by the master commissioner,

which bond shall be preserved by the clerk, and reported to the court.
